Quote: MattyB "Any update on where Wakey will be playing next season?

Sod's law that you would have your best season only to upheave to pastures new!'"


There's rumblings of some movement because it seems that the political people are feeling the heat and are deciding to do what they promised they'd do years ago.

The likeliest scenario is that we'll be playing out of Dewsbury next season but only for a year, the same way that Saints did at Widnes, and either a new stadium for 2019 where it was promised, a redeveloped Belle Vue as a potentially cheaper option for the developer, or a stadium on land yet to be identified by the council.

The rumblings behind the scenes hint at more than empty promises. If they turn out to be empty again, I fear that the chairman will cash in his chips and sell out to somewhere like Coventry. It wouldn't be his fault if he did. The list of guilty parties in this fiasco can get quite long.

Quote: Ste100Centurions "Just like with [iStuart Fielden[/i then !'"


Your point?

(If you even thought that far ahead)

And let me make it easier for you.....

If you are even *thinking* of accusing us of breaking the salary cap when we signed Fielden - Don't, because we didn't.

As has been mentioned before (ad nauseum), we were charged with (and found guilty of) "breaking the SPIRIT of the salary cap", by using a practise that was standard up to that point (and still is in the world of sport), of asking some players to defer some of their salary into the following year, effectively back-loading their contract.

And to clarify again - This "rule" that we were found guilty of breaking did not even exist until the RFL invented it, just in time to charge us retrospectively with it.
